技术文摘
Docker Compose 容器编排的达成
Docker Compose 容器编排的达成
在当今的云计算和微服务架构时代,Docker Compose 作为一种强大的工具,为容器编排提供了便捷和高效的解决方案。
Docker Compose 允许我们通过一个简单的 YAML 文件来定义和管理多个相关的容器。这意味着可以一次性配置多个服务的参数,如端口映射、环境变量、挂载的卷等,大大简化了部署和管理的复杂性。
通过 Docker Compose,我们能够轻松实现服务的扩展和缩容。只需修改配置文件中的相关参数,就可以快速调整运行的容器数量,以适应不同的业务需求和负载情况。这种灵活性为应用的弹性部署提供了有力支持。
它还简化了开发和测试环境的搭建。开发人员可以在本地使用相同的配置文件来创建与生产环境相似的环境,从而确保开发过程中的一致性,并减少因环境差异导致的问题。
在部署方面,Docker Compose 使得应用的部署变得更加可靠和可重复。无论是在开发、测试还是生产环境,都能保证每次部署的一致性和稳定性。
而且,Docker Compose 对于服务之间的依赖关系管理也非常出色。可以明确指定各个服务的启动顺序,确保依赖的服务先启动并准备好,从而避免因服务启动顺序不当导致的错误。
Docker Compose 还支持监控和日志收集的配置。这有助于我们及时了解容器的运行状态和应用的输出,便于快速发现和解决问题。
Docker Compose 为容器编排带来了诸多优势,大大提高了开发和运维的效率,降低了部署和管理的成本。无论是小型项目还是大型企业级应用,都能从 Docker Compose 的容器编排能力中受益,实现更快速、更可靠的应用部署和管理。随着技术的不断发展,相信 Docker Compose 在未来的容器化领域将继续发挥重要作用,为更多的开发者和企业提供强大的支持。
- CentOS 8.2 下 k8s 基础环境的配置
- Docker 中安装 MongoDB 及使用 Navicat 连接的操作指南
- K8s 中 Service 查找绑定 Pod 及实现 Pod 负载均衡的办法
- Vmware 临时文件的存放路径
- Docker 中制作 tomcat 镜像及部署项目的步骤
- docker gitea drone 构建超轻量级 CI/CD 实战深度剖析
- Docker 中修改 MySQL 配置文件问题的解决之道
- CentOS 7.9 安装 docker20.10.12 流程解析
- Windows 借助 WSL2 安装 Docker 的两种方式详解
- Docker 与 Nginx 部署前端项目的详细流程记录
- Mac 利用 Docker 一键部署 Nexus3 的流程记录
- Docker Desktop 启用 Kubernetes 1.25 流程记录
- sealos 助力快速搭建 K8s 集群环境的步骤
- Linux 环境下定时自动备份 Docker 内所有 SqlServer 数据库的脚本
- 阿里云 Kubernetes 中查找镜像内 jar 包的方法(docker 查看镜像中的 jar)